Roasting Lab: Upgrading to a Modified SR800 with Phidgets
In this Roasting Lab entry, I share my experience upgrading to a modified SR800 roaster with Phidgets, allowing me to track both exhaust and bean temperature through Artisan software. Along the way, I met Tyler from Black Lotus Coffee NJ, who generously shared green bean samples, a bean cooler, and his famous Mexican coffee while showing me his Valenta 8 roaster setup. The upgrade and the experience reminded me how much knowledge and kindness fuel the coffee community.
My Cupping & Palate Development Adventure in Washington, D.C.
I recently attended Counter Culture Coffee’s Palate Development Workshop in Washington, D.C., where instructor Mike guided us through cupping, tasting exercises, and even a jelly bean experiment that showed how smell and taste work together. It was an eye-opening journey into fragrance, flavor, body, and aftertaste that left me appreciating coffee in a whole new way
